Carpenter ants are the largest ants among all the species in the United States. These dark black ants vary in size from 1/4 to 1/2 an inch long. Similar to other ants, they live as colonies with one queen, and many workers. Unfortunately, if carpenter ants infest your home, extensive damage can occur. Learn More About Carpenter Ants
Moist, damp wood around your home or property attracts carpenter ants. Their colonies contain thousands of ants and, if not controlled, this number may increase to as many as 50,000. Carpenter ants do not eat wood, but they chew it and push it out making room for their nests. You may notice small piles of sawdust underneath the holes leading to their tunnels. Carpenter ants can inflict a painful bite, but they are mostly harmless to humans.
Preventing carpenter ants from getting inside your home should be a top priority. First, trim shrubs and keep plant growth away from the outer walls of your home. Next, inspect the roof and plumbing for leaks. Check the perimeter of your house to find possible entry points for ants. If you find openings, seal them right away.
